Cashew Chicken
Ingredients:
For the Chicken Marinade:
- 1 pound (450g) bo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ite-sized pieces
- 2 tablespoons so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on oyster sauce
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ch
- 1 teaspoon sesame oil
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
For the Stir-fry:
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 1 onion, thinly sliced
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 red bell pepper, cut into strips
- 1 green bell pepper, cut into strips
- 1/2 cup roasted cashews
- 3 green onions, chopped (for garnish)
For the Sauce:
- 1/4 cup chicken broth
- 2 tablespoons so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on oyster sauce
- 1 tablespoon hoisin sauce
- 1 teaspoon cornstarch
Instructions:
- In a bowl, combine the soy sauce, oyster sauce, cornstarch, sesame oil, and black pepper for the chicken marinade. Add the chicken pieces and toss to coat. Let it marinate for about 15-20 minutes.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the chicken broth, soy sauce, oyster sauce, hoisin sauce, and cornstarch to make the sauce. Set aside.
- Heat one tablespoon of vegetable oil in a wok or large skillet over high heat. Add the marinated chicken and cook until it's no longer pink and has a nice sear. Remove the chicken from the wok and set aside.
- In the same wok, add another tablespoon of vegetable oil. Add the sliced onion and cook until it becomes translucent.
- Add the minced garlic and sliced bell peppers to the wok. Stir-fry for a few minutes until the peppers are slightly tender but still crisp.
- Return the cooked chicken to the wok and mix with the vegetables.
- Give the sauce a quick stir and then pour it into the wok over the chicken and vegetables. Stir everything together and let the sauce thicken.
- Add the roasted cashews to the wok and give it a final toss to combine everything.
- Once the cashews are heated through, remove the wok from the heat.
- Serve the Cashew Chicken over steamed rice, and garnish with chopped green onions.
